プラグイン同士の競合を一発解決!WordPress初心者でもできる簡単なチェック方法

プログラミング

「サイトの表示が崩れてしまった…😱」「急に管理画面にアクセスできなくなった…💦」

こんなトラブルに悩んだことはありませんか?
WordPressを使っていると、プラグイン同士の「競合」が原因で、思わぬエラーや不具合が発生することがあります。

特に、初心者の方にとっては「競合」と聞くだけで難しそうに感じるかもしれませんが、実は簡単にチェックできる方法があります!

この記事では、プラグイン競合の見つけ方から解決方法までを初心者向けにわかりやすく解説します✨
もしあなたのサイトが不安定な場合でも、この記事を読めばすぐに解決方法が見つかるはずです!

📖 この記事でわかること
  • プラグイン競合とは?その仕組みと影響
  • 初心者でも簡単にできる競合チェック方法(手動・プラグイン・エラーログの活用)
  • 競合を見つけたときの具体的な対処法
  • 今後、プラグイン競合を防ぐためのポイント
  • トラブルが起きても慌てずに対応するコツ

スポンサーリンク

✅ はじめに:プラグイン競合とは?

WordPressサイトを運営する上で、プラグインはとても便利なツールですよね!🎨
デザインを簡単に変更したり、機能を追加したりと、初心者でもサイトをカスタマイズしやすくなります。

しかし、プラグインが増えるほど発生しやすくなる問題があります…それがプラグイン同士の競合です⚠️

具体的には、次のようなトラブルが発生することがあります

  • サイトデザインが崩れる🧱
  • 特定の機能が動作しなくなる🚫
  • サイトの表示速度が遅くなる🐢
  • 管理画面にアクセスできなくなる🔒

🚨 競合が発生する主な原因

  1. 同じ機能を持つプラグインを複数インストールしている場合
    例:複数のSEOプラグインやキャッシュプラグインを使用すると競合することがあります。
  2. プラグインのバージョンが古い場合
    古いプラグインは、最新のWordPressや他のプラグインと互換性がないことがあります。
  3. プラグインとテーマの相性が悪い場合
    テーマが使っているJavaScriptやCSSと、プラグインのコードがぶつかることも。
  4. サーバー環境に適合していない場合
    PHPやデータベースのバージョンが合わないとエラーの原因になります。

✨ プラグイン競合を解決するメリット

  • サイトが安定して表示される🌐
  • 使いたい機能が問題なく動作する🛠️
  • ユーザー体験(UX)の向上🚀
  • サイトの表示速度が改善される⚡

初心者でも、プラグイン競合を見つけて解決することで、サイト運営がよりスムーズになりますよ!😊


🛠️ プラグイン競合を見つける簡単な方法

WordPress初心者でも簡単に実践できる、プラグイン競合を見つける方法を4つ紹介します!
サイトがうまく表示されない、管理画面が開けない…そんな時にも活用できるので、ぜひ試してみてください✨


🔍 管理画面で確認する方法

まずは、WordPressの管理画面で簡単にできるチェック方法です。

🧭 手順:

  1. プラグイン一覧ページを開く
    • WordPress管理画面の「プラグイン」→「インストール済みプラグイン」をクリック。
  2. エラーメッセージや警告を確認
    • プラグイン名の下に「⚠️エラー」や「更新が必要です」といった表示が出ていないかチェック。
  3. プラグインの更新を実施
    • 更新が必要なプラグインがあれば、最新バージョンにアップデートします。
💡 ポイント

更新前にサイト全体のバックアップを取っておくと、万が一エラーが出てもすぐに復旧できます!


🚫 プラグインを一つずつ無効化する方法

もし管理画面で異常が見つからなかった場合は、プラグインを一つずつ無効化して、競合を特定する方法がおすすめです。

🧭 手順:

  1. 全てのプラグインを一旦無効化する
    • 「プラグイン一覧」から、すべてのプラグインを選択し、「無効化」を実行。
  2. サイトの表示を確認
    • 正常に表示された場合、プラグインが原因である可能性が高いです。
  3. 一つずつプラグインを有効化
    • プラグインを一つずつ有効化して、どのプラグインが競合を引き起こしているか特定します。

💡 コツ
特に新しく追加したプラグイン更新したばかりのプラグインは、競合の原因になりやすいので、優先的にチェックしましょう!


🛠️ 専用プラグインを使う方法

プラグイン同士の競合を確認するのに便利な専用プラグインを使う方法もあります。
特におすすめなのが「Health Check & Troubleshooting」プラグインです!

🧭 手順:

  1. プラグインをインストール・有効化
    • WordPress管理画面の「プラグイン」→「新規追加」から「Health Check & Troubleshooting」を検索してインストールします。
  2. トラブルシューティングモードを有効化
    • 「サイトヘルス」メニューから「トラブルシューティング」をクリックし、テストモードに切り替えます。
  3. プラグインを一つずつ有効化して確認
    • テストモードでは、他のユーザーには影響を与えずに競合チェックが可能です。

💡 ポイント
このプラグインを使えば、テーマの影響を受けない状態でプラグインを個別にテストできるので、競合の特定がより正確に行えます!


📂 エラーログを確認する方法

サーバーのエラーログを確認することで、より技術的に詳しい競合情報を取得することも可能です。
特に、サイトが真っ白になって管理画面にアクセスできない場合に有効です。

🧭 手順:

  1. エラーログを有効化する
    • WordPressの「wp-config.php」ファイルを編集します。
    define( 'WP_DEBUG', true );
    define( 'WP_DEBUG_LOG', true );
    define( 'WP_DEBUG_DISPLAY', false );
    • この設定を行うことで、エラーログが「wp-content/debug.log」に出力されます。
  2. エラーログを確認する
    • FTPやファイルマネージャーを使って「debug.log」ファイルを開き、エラー内容を確認します。
    • 具体的なプラグイン名やエラーコードが記載されている場合、それが競合の原因です。

💡 注意点
エラーログの確認が終わったら、必ず「WP_DEBUG」をfalseに戻しておきましょう。


🚨 プラグイン競合を防ぐためのポイント

プラグイン競合を見つけて解決することも大切ですが、そもそも競合を防ぐ工夫をしておけば、トラブルを未然に防げます✨
ここでは、プラグイン競合を防ぐためのポイントを紹介します!


🔄 プラグインは常に最新バージョンに保つ

プラグイン開発者は、最新のWordPressや他のプラグインとの互換性を維持するために、頻繁にアップデートを行います。

  • 手動更新の場合: WordPress管理画面の「プラグイン」→「インストール済みプラグイン」で、更新が必要なプラグインに「更新」ボタンが表示されます。
  • 自動更新を設定する場合: プラグインの「自動更新を有効化」をクリックするだけでOK!

💡 ポイント
更新前には必ずサイトのバックアップを取りましょう。万が一、更新後にエラーが発生しても、元の状態に戻せます😊


🔍 信頼性の高いプラグインを選ぶ

プラグインをインストールする際は、次のポイントを確認しましょう:

  • 最終更新日: できれば3ヶ月以内に更新されているものを選びましょう。
  • インストール数: 数万件以上の実績があるプラグインは信頼性が高いです。
  • 評価とレビュー: 星の数や実際のユーザーレビューをチェックします。

💡 おすすめの方法
公式プラグインディレクトリ(WordPress.org)から探すと、安全性の高いプラグインを見つけやすいです!


🧹 不要なプラグインは削除する

使っていないプラグインが多いと、競合のリスクが高まります。

  • 無効化するだけではなく、削除するのがポイント!
  • 不要なプラグインを放置すると、セキュリティリスクにもつながります。

💡 コツ
定期的に「プラグイン一覧」を見直して、必要なものだけを残しておきましょう。


🛠️ 一度に複数のプラグインをインストールしない

「便利そう!」と感じて、ついつい一度に多くのプラグインをインストールしたくなりますが…要注意です⚠️

  • 新規インストールする際は、一つずつ追加して動作確認を行いましょう。
  • サイトが正常に動作しているか、実際にページを表示してチェックするのがベストです!

💡 プラグイン導入時の流れ

  1. バックアップを取る
  2. プラグインをインストール
  3. 機能を有効化
  4. サイトの表示や機能を確認

💡 まとめ:初心者でも簡単にプラグイン競合をチェックしよう!

WordPressサイトを運営していると、プラグイン同士の競合によるエラーや表示崩れは避けられない問題です。
しかし、今回紹介した方法を使えば、初心者でも簡単に競合を見つけて解決することができます


✅ この記事のポイントおさらい

  • プラグイン競合とは?
    プラグイン同士やテーマ、サーバー環境との相性が原因でエラーが起こる現象です。
  • 簡単に競合を見つける4つの方法
    1. 管理画面で確認する → エラーメッセージをチェック
    2. プラグインを一つずつ無効化する → 競合元を特定する最もシンプルな方法
    3. 専用プラグインを使う → 「Health Check & Troubleshooting」で安全にチェック
    4. エラーログを確認する → より詳しいエラー情報を取得
  • プラグイン競合を防ぐポイント
    • プラグインは常に最新バージョンに保つ
    • 信頼性の高いプラグインを選ぶ
    • 不要なプラグインは削除する
    • 一度に複数のプラグインをインストールしない

🌟 プラグイン競合を解決して、サイト運営をもっと快適に!

競合が解決すれば、サイトは安定し、ユーザーにとっても見やすく使いやすいサイトに生まれ変わります✨

もし競合解決に困った時や、サイトのカスタマイズをもっと進めたい時は、
ぜひ私たちにご相談ください😊

📩 コーディング依頼・お問い合わせはこちらから


🔗 関連記事

タイトルとURLをコピーしました